Understanding the Basics of Car AC Recharging

Before we dive into the process of recharging your car AC, it’s essential to understand the basics of how the system works. A car’s air conditioning system is designed to cool the air inside the vehicle by removing heat and moisture from the air. The system consists of several components, including the compressor, condenser, evaporator, and refrigerant. The refrigerant is the substance that absorbs heat from the air and transfers it outside the vehicle.

The Importance of Refrigerant

The refrigerant is a critical component of the car AC system, and it plays a crucial role in the cooling process. There are several types of refrigerants used in car AC systems, including R-12, R-22, and R-134a. R-134a is the most commonly used refrigerant in modern vehicles, and it is considered to be a more environmentally friendly option than the older R-12 and R-22 refrigerants.

How do I identify the type of refrigerant my car AC system uses?

Identifying the type of refrigerant your car AC system uses is crucial to ensure you’re using the correct recharge kit. The most common types of refrigerants used in car AC systems are R-12, R-134a, and R-1234yf. You can find this information in your vehicle’s owner’s manual or on the manufacturer’s website. Additionally, you can check the AC system’s compressor or condenser for a label or sticker indicating the type of refrigerant used. It’s essential to note that using the wrong type of refrigerant can cause damage to your AC system or lead to environmental hazards.

If you’re still unsure about the type of refrigerant your car AC system uses, it’s recommended to consult with a professional mechanic or a reputable auto parts supplier. They can help you identify the correct refrigerant and provide guidance on the recharge process. It’s also important to be aware of the environmental regulations regarding the use of refrigerants. For example, R-12 is no longer widely used due to its harmful effects on the ozone layer, and R-134a is being phased out in favor of more environmentally friendly alternatives like R-1234yf. By using the correct type of refrigerant, you’ll ensure your car AC system is working efficiently and safely.

Can I recharge my car AC if it’s leaking refrigerant, or do I need to fix the leak first?

If your car AC is leaking refrigerant, it’s essential to fix the leak before recharging the system. Recharging a leaking system will only temporarily solve the problem, and the refrigerant will eventually leak out again. To fix the leak, you’ll need to locate the source and repair or replace the damaged component. This can be a challenging task, especially if you’re not familiar with AC systems. If you’re not sure about how to locate and fix the leak, it’s recommended to seek the help of a professional mechanic.

Once the leak is fixed, you can recharge the system with the correct type and amount of refrigerant. It’s essential to use a leak detector to ensure the system is tight and there are no other leaks. After recharging the system, turn on the AC and check for any signs of leaks or other issues. If you notice any problems, such as a hissing sound or a drop in pressure, turn off the system immediately and investigate the cause. By fixing the leak and recharging the system correctly, you’ll ensure your car AC is working efficiently and safely, and you’ll avoid any further damage to the system.
